What Is the Difference Between Invisalign and Braces in Moving Teeth?

Both Invisalign and braces are modern orthodontic treatments that achieve similar outcomes through different mechanical principles. Invisalign uses staged aligners that apply controlled pressure to shift teeth gradually.

Braces use fixed brackets and wires that your orthodontist adjusts directly. This distinction determines what each treatment can realistically correct and which cases each is best suited for.

When Invisalign Becomes a Practical Treatment Choice

Invisalign is a practical option when appearance and daily flexibility are your priorities. It’s designed for cases that do not require complex bite restructuring, yet still deliver controlled alignment improvements over time. Patients may consider Invisalign for the following reasons:

  • Mild to moderate crowding
  • Discreet appearance preference
  • Fewer dietary restrictions

When Braces Provide Stronger Orthodontic Control

Braces can help when tooth movement requires higher force precision across multiple directions. The treatment priorities include:

  • Severe crowding correction
  • Bite alignment adjustment
  • Rotational tooth movement
  • Vertical positioning changes

Among the key braces advantages is full-time effectiveness without relying on patient compliance. For complex cases, this consistent control often makes the difference between adequate and optimal results.

Invisalign Costs vs Braces Costs in Treatment Planning

Cost differences between Invisalign and braces depend more on case complexity than on appliance type. Each treatment is customized based on diagnostic findings.

Key cost factors include:

  • Severity of alignment issues
  • Length of treatment plan
  • Type of tooth movement required
  • Number of adjustment visits
